The Bouquet of Flowers

The idea of our 'Bouquet of Flowers' is to create a customizable and interactive bouquet. Thereby the flowers of the bouquet are the interactive elements. They can play sounds as well as change their colors.

The Technology

The bloom of each flower can be seen as a diffuser. A bunch of LEDs will be hidden under the petals. By turning the bloom, the settings of the LEDs change. Therefore we use a potentiometer that connects the flower stalk with the bloom. Some of the petals will be force sensitive. Several FSRs will detect if the bloom is being squeezed. If so, a piezo within the bloom will start playing a melody.

The Scenario

The user/customer of the 'Bouquet of Flowers' might have a preference for certain flowers or colours and thus wants to costomize the bouquet. So the color of each bloom can be changed according to individual preferences. Each bloom could contain a unique melody or the blooms could be able to create a single melody all together. We could also think of wheezing as a means of triggering the blooms to play a specific melody. The 'Bouquet of Flowers' can basically be seen as a valentine gadget. Except, the bouquet does not need any water.
